The Importance of Reflective Conspicuity
Reflective conspicuity markings function by reflecting light from vehicle headlights back to the driver, thereby making the marked vehicle more visible from a distance. The brighter the class of reflective tape and the more surface area covered, the greater the visibility. This enhanced visibility is crucial for preventing accidents, as it allows other drivers more time to react to the presence of large vehicles on the road. Avoiding a collision takes so many seconds, and so many feet of road, depending on speed. So early detection is a must.
Historical Context and Evolution
The use of reflective materials for safety dates back to the early 1930s when 3M first introduced reflective tape using glass beads. This new reflective tape was initially used on signs, but quickly began to be used for other applications such as vehicle visibility. Over the decades, the technology has advanced significantly, leading to the development of high-performance prismatic materials used in modern conspicuity markings. Today, these markings are a standard safety feature on commercial vehicles in many countries, thanks to regulations such as FMVSS 108 in the United States and UN ECE R104 in Europe.
Effectiveness of Conspicuity Markings
Numerous studies have demonstrated the effectiveness of reflective conspicuity markings in reducing road accidents. For instance, the National Highway Traffic Safety Administration (NHTSA) reported that the introduction of retro-reflective tape on heavy trailers led to a 41% reduction in side and rear impacts. Similarly, a study by Darmstadt University of Technology found that trucks equipped with contour markings were involved in significantly fewer night-time collisions compared to unmarked trucks.

Key Statistics:
- NHTSA Study (2001): Retro-reflective tape on heavy trailers reduced side and rear impacts by 29% and fatalities or injuries by 44% in dark conditions. After its full implementation, truck collisions dropped by 58%.
- Technical University of Darmstadt: Trucks with contour markings had 30 times fewer side or rear collisions at night compared to unmarked trucks.
- Dutch Transport Safety Board: Retro-reflective markings could prevent several hundred crashes annually, resulting in 20-30 fewer hospitalizations and 2-3 fewer deaths each year.

Global Regulations
The implementation of reflective conspicuity markings is supported by various regulations worldwide. The UN ECE R104 regulation, effective since 2011, mandates the use of conspicuity markings on heavy goods vehicles (HGVs) over 7.5 tonnes and trailers over 3.5 tonnes in Europe. Similarly, the FMVSS 108 regulation in the United States requires retro-reflective markings on new trailers and large trucks that exceed 10,000 pounds.
Regulation Details:
- UN ECE R104: Requires side markings to cover at least 70% of the vehicle’s length in yellow or white, and rear markings in red or yellow.
- FMVSS 108: Mandates red/white conspicuity markings covering 50% of the sides and 100% of the rear lower portion of large trucks and trailers. Also the top corners of the rear with white reflective tape. The tape must be certified to meet DOT standards.

Case Studies and Real-World Applications
Reflective conspicuity markings have been successfully implemented in various settings to enhance road safety. For example, the European Commission’s adoption of ECE104 markings on HGVs has made these vehicles visible up to nine seconds earlier, providing drivers with crucial reaction time. In the United States, the NHTSA’s findings highlight the life-saving potential of these markings, with an estimated 2,660 lives saved from 1960 to 2012 due to retro-reflective tape on heavy trailers.
Economic Benefits
In addition to safety improvements, conspicuity markings offer significant economic benefits. The reduction in accidents leads to lower costs associated with vehicle repairs, medical expenses, and downtime. For instance, a 2009 study by FEMA concluded that the cost increase to specify higher-efficiency retro-reflective material pays off by reducing crashes. Similarly, a 2015 report from the Institute for Road Safety Research in the Netherlands found a 2:1 benefit-cost ratio for retrofitting heavy vehicles with conspicuity tape.
Economic Impact Statistics:
- Non-fatal Injury Crash: Average cost per crash is $195,258.
- Fatal Crash: Average cost per crash is $3,604,518.
- Benefit-Cost Ratio: 2:1 for retrofitting vehicles with conspicuity tape.
Enhancing Durability and Performance
3M’s Diamond Grade™ Conspicuity Markings are among the most durable and high-performing options available. These markings maintain their brightness and reflectivity even after prolonged exposure to harsh weather conditions. In tests, 3M Diamond Grade markings showed the smallest change in brightness after 2,000 hours of accelerated weathering, ensuring long-term effectiveness.
